Reddit has become a pivotal platform for the CSGO community, serving as a hub for discussions, strategies, and insights. With various subreddits dedicated specifically to Counter-Strike: Global Offensive, players can engage in real-time conversations, share gameplay tips, and discuss trends. For instance, r/GlobalOffensive has over a million members who contribute to the ongoing dialogue about game updates, tournament news, and player spotlights. This dynamic environment not only fosters a sense of community but also shapes the way players interact with the game, influencing everything from team strategies to in-game purchases.
Moreover, Reddit's upvote and downvote system allows users to highlight the most relevant content, which often includes CSGO market and skin trends that can have significant implications for players and investors. Popular posts about weapon skins or market fluctuations often receive thousands of upvotes, showcasing the community's interests and preferences. Counter-Strike: Global Offensive (CSGO) has a diverse community on Reddit, where content often goes viral due to several key factors. User engagement is paramount; posts that provoke discussion or invite users to share their own experiences tend to garner more attention. This can include memes, gameplay highlights, or even tutorials that showcase impressive strategies. Additionally, the timing of the post can play a crucial role. For instance, sharing content shortly after a major tournament or update can significantly boost visibility and interaction, as players are more eager to discuss the latest developments.
Another secret to virality lies in the format of the content. High-quality images, video clips, and dynamic presentations attract greater user interest. When combined with engaging captions or insightful commentary, these elements can elevate a post, pushing it into the spotlight. Moreover, leveraging popular subreddit themes, such as /r/GlobalOffensive or niche subreddits like /r/CSGO_Memes, helps target audiences more effectively, ensuring that the content resonates with the right viewers.
